IBAN for Lloyds Bank

Lloyds Bank is a major bank in United Kingdom. IBANs at Lloyds Bank are 22 characters long with SWIFT/BIC code LOYDGB2L. UK retail bank. Bank code LOYD, sort code begins 30.

Lloyds Bank

United Kingdom · GBP

SWIFT / BIC
LOYDGB2L
IBAN Length
22 characters
Country Code
GB
Currency
GBP (British Pound)
SEPA Zone
No
Example IBAN
GB22 LOYD 3096 4900 0000 00

Lloyds Bank IBANs are 22 characters long and start with GB. A typical example is GB22 LOYD 3096 4900 0000 00. UK retail bank. Bank code LOYD, sort code begins 30. For international payments you will also need the SWIFT/BIC code LOYDGB2L.

The SWIFT/BIC code for Lloyds Bank is <strong>LOYDGB2L</strong>. This identifies Lloyds Bank on the global SWIFT international wire transfer network. For SEPA transfers within the EU/EEA, the IBAN alone is sufficient — the SWIFT code is only required for non-SEPA international wires.
